JavaScript中禁用缓存并动态加载JS
为了在JavaScript中禁用缓存并动态加载JS文件,您可以在要加载的JS文件URL后面添加一个唯一的查询参数。通常,这可以通过使用当前的时间戳或者随机数来实现。以下是一个简单的示例代码: [crayon-67676b009 …
为了在JavaScript中禁用缓存并动态加载JS文件,您可以在要加载的JS文件URL后面添加一个唯一的查询参数。通常,这可以通过使用当前的时间戳或者随机数来实现。以下是一个简单的示例代码: [crayon-67676b009 …
要在 JavaScript 中发起一个 HTTP POST 请求以上传文件, 你可以使用 FormData 对象并结合 XMLHttpRequest 对象来实现。以下是一个示例: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 |
// 从HTML中获取文件和其他参数 var fileInput = document.getElementById('fileInput'); // 获取文件上传的input元素 var file = fileInput.files[0]; var param1 = 'value1'; var param2 = 'value2'; // 创建一个 FormData 对象 var formData = new FormData(); formData.append('file', file); formData.append('param1', param1); formData.append('param2', param2); // 设置POST请求的URL var url = "your-post-url"; // 发起POST请求并获得返回文本值 fetch(url, { method: 'POST', body: formData }).then(function(response) { return response.text(); // 解析文本返回值 }).then(function(text) { console.log(text); // 这里的text就是从服务器返回的文本值 }).then(function(data) { console.log(data); // 这里的text就是从服务器返回的文本值 }).catch(function(error) { console.error('发生错误', error); }); |
在这个示例中,我们首先获取了要 …
在这个示例中,我们使用了ASP.NET的FileUpload控件和Button控件来实现文件上传功能。
1 2 3 4 5 6 7 8 9 10 11 12 13 14 |
Protected Sub UploadButton_Click(sender As Object, e As EventArgs) Handles UploadButton.Click If FileUploadControl.HasFile Then Try Dim filename As String = Path.GetFileName(FileUploadControl.FileName) FileUploadControl.SaveAs(Server.MapPath("~/") & filename) StatusLabel.Text = "文件已上传!" Catch ex As Exception StatusLabel.Text = "文件上传失败:" & ex.Message End Try Else StatusLabel.Text = "请选择要上传的文件" End If End Sub |
在 ASP.NET 的 Web.config 文件中,您可以配置文件上传所需的权限和其他设置。下面 …
系统:IOS15.4.1 以iPhone13为例,有可能是网络问题,手机系统问题导致的,手机系统问题,手机问题可以尝试重启手机,如果是网络问题可以尝试还原网络设置。分为3步,具体步骤如下:
Turbo ACC 网络加速模块本身是个插件合集,全称:flowoffload,利用的都是开源且有切实效果的开源项目,使用它能够对我们的网络进行优化和加速,比如其中的 BBR 加速,就是由 Google 在 2016 年底开源的一 …
一、路由器DNS无法解析问题出现的原因 OpenWRT是一套开源的路由器操作系统,具有灵活的配置和可定制性,但有时在使用过程中会遇到DNS无法解析的情况,可能因为以下原因: 1、DNS配置错误 [crayon-67676b009 …
说明 我的电脑是联想小新pro16【使用体验挺好的,办公一绝。】,操作系统是win11家庭版。 注:其他品牌解决方法也一样 提示device/credential guard 与 Device/Credential Guard 不兼容 开机报错提示如下 …
一、安装 1.下载PassWall_x86.run 下载链接 https://download.csdn.net/download/weixin_42810177/88524138 2.打开iStoreOS,选择系统上传文件。 3.打开终端cd到目录位置: cd /tmp/upload/ 4.赋予 …
适用于Esxi6.7.0和StarWind V2V Converter9.0.1.268 玩家庭网络,主要内容有内网穿透、虚拟组网、影音库、NAS、远程桌面等等,而在网络的部分,最好要有个Linux做服务器和openWRT软路由,自建ubuntu Linux …
1.主路由与旁路由 旁路由是一个接入主路由的设备,只是比较特殊,具备网关还有其他一些特定的功能。旁路由应该叫旁路网关更合适,主路由从设备上收到数据包,首先发送到OpenWrt旁路由进行处理,包括去广告 …
虚拟机(Virtual Machine)指通过软件模拟的具有完整硬件系统功能的、运行在一个完全隔离环境中的完整计算机系统。在实体计算机中能够完成的工作在虚拟机中都能够实现。通过将多台虚拟机放置在一台计算机上 …
当我们的openwrt路由器系统配置错误等种种原因需要恢复到初始配置时如何操作呢?本文我们一起学习如何通过两种方式进行恢复出厂设置 方法一 openwrt后台是可以直接恢复出厂状态的,菜单路径:系统—-备份/升 …
可以通过释放IP和重新分配IP地址的方式,本人通过试过先执行 ifup lan 之后再执行 /etc/init.d/network restart 就解决问题,不过具体问题还是具体分析,一下列出一般步骤: 一、释放IP [crayon-67676b00 …
配置文件 OpenWrt所有配置保存在/etc/config目录,以下为主要的网络配置文件 网络接口配置 /etc/config/network 网络服务配置 /etc/config/dhcp 防火墙配置 /etc/config/firewall 网络接口 OpenWrt网络接口 …
一:无法访问openwrt的web设置界面 解决方法:修改/etc/config/firewall文件,把WAN区域的input规则改为ACCEPT,原始配置为REJECT,所以WAN口网络无法访问openwrt。修改后执行:/etc/init.d/network restart …
软路由小科普 在今天的教程开始之前,我觉得还是先简单的给大家介绍一下什么是“软路由”。 说到“软路由”,聪明的小伙伴肯定会想到,肯定会有“硬路由”咯!没错,我们日常家里普遍使用的路由器,便是硬路由! …
默认的容量很低。 首先编辑ESXI的关机IStoreOS,添加一个容量为10G的硬盘(容量根据自己需求扩充) 进入到系统磁盘管理看下10G的新增加的容量 大家可以看到分区表为UNKNOWN就是还未分区未挂载的状态 进行格 …
一、PHP介绍 PHP(外文名:PHP: Hypertext Preprocessor,中文名:“超文本预处理器”)是一种通用开源脚本语言。语法吸收了C语言、Java和Perl的特点,利于学习,使用广泛,主要适用于Web开发领域。PHP 独特的语 …
前言 本人利用群晖搭建网站,Web服务器使用Apache 2.4 ,利用樱花穿透,但是一直无法获取客户端真实IP地址,按照樱花穿透的教程以及利用强大的度娘查找很久,在不断测试调整,经过失败多次后,终于找到了一 …
1、问题: Win10/Win11更新系统补丁后,客户端程序不能连接SQLServer 数据库,提示异常消息包括以下两种: 已成功与服务器建立连接,但是在登录过程中发生错误。 (provider: SSL Provider, error: 0 – 证书 …